¾ TETRA stands for TErrestrial Trunked Radio
¾ Developed by ETSI (European Telecommunication Standard
Institute), the same organization, which has developed GSM
¾ GSM is for public use and TETRA is for professional users and
Public Safety Organizations
¾ Open standard for Digital Radio Communication System
¾ Based on TDMA (Time Division Multiple Access)
¾ Available in UHF Bands (400 & 800 MHz) and the customer has to
take the frequency license from Govt. of India

GSM System TETRA System
Designed for public cellular Designed for professional mobile
telephony. radio applications.
Based on Frequency Division Based on Time Division
Multiplication Access (FDMA) Multiplication Access (TDMA) –
Economy on frequency spectrum
Not suitable for emergency services Suitable for emergency services due
(Call set up time ~ a few seconds). to very fast call set up time (300 ms)
Do not maintain privacy and mutual Maintain privacy and mutual security.
security
security.
Direct Mode Operation(DMO) is not Direct Mode Operation(DMO) is
possible. possible, which supports voice and
data transmission without a Base
Station between Radio Terminals.

The T‐MATRIX™ AVL Solution
provides comprehensive location
monitoring and tracking of GPS‐
it i d t ki f GPS
enabled subscriber terminals within
an Artevea TETRA network. All the
GPS enabled terminals keeps on
sending their location data
periodically. AVLS process the data
and plot the real time position of the
terminals on the digital map, at the
control room
